I think you're stuck spending a lot of time "honing you software skills" and
doing post-work on your images. Personally, I can shoot a cubic pano in a
few minutes, but it takes me at least a few hours (if not much longer) to
get good results once I hit the computer. Of course I only have an 18mm lens
(24mm in 35mm equivalent I think).

Based on most of the VR work I've seen seems to be a balance of great
photography skills and sometimes even better photoshop skills.
